Salt Form Display in Medical Record

How does your EMR display salt forms in the EPIC display name. For example, with calcium carbonate 1,250mg. In the order name in EPIC when the physician is ordering what does it state.

Calcium Carbonate 1,250mg OR

CALCIUM CARBONATE 1,250 MG (500 MG ELEMENTAL CALCIUM) TABLET

We currently have in the administration instructions:
1250mg =500mg Elemental Calcium
